Eminence is a beautiful 257-foot megayacht, featuring eight beautifully appointed staterooms that accommodate up to twelve guests. The master suite on the upper deck offers breathtaking 180-degree views, a private deck, an office and his and hers onyx clad bathrooms. Two VIP staterooms and five equally spacious guest staterooms are located on the main and lower decks.
The yacht’s five decks encompass a spa with sauna, a massage room, a fully-equipped gym and beach club, as well as a full movie theater. The main salon offers ample seating in a serene setting, while the dining salon and sky lounge is the perfect place to socialize.
Eminence also features many outdoor spaces to enjoy alfresco meals and cocktails while taking in the views. A central elevator runs from the lower deck up to the spacious sun deck with Jacuzzi, bar and sunbathing areas. A professional crew of 24 make sure guests are comfortable and well taken care of and are always on hand to launch any of her two tenders and large variety of water toys.

Eminence is a custom motor yacht launched in 2008 by Abeking & Rasmussen in Lemwerder, Germany.
Abeking & Rasmussen (A&R) is an esteemed German shipyard with a global reputation for highest quality custom made motor yachts from 45 to 125 metres.
Eminence measures 78.43 metres in length, with a max draft of 3.20 metres and a beam of 12.40 metres. She has a gross tonnage of 2,054 tonnes. She has a deck material of teak.
Eminence has a steel hull with an aluminium superstructure.
Eminence also features naval architecture by Abeking & Rasmussen.
Eminence has a top speed of 16.00 knots and a cruising speed of 14.00 knots. She is powered by a twin screw propulsion system.
Eminence has a fuel capacity of 160,000 litres, and a water capacity of 35,000 litres.
She also has a range of 6,000 nautical miles.
Eminence accommodates up to 14 guests in 7 cabins. She also houses room for up to 19 crew members.
Eminence is MCA compliant, her hull NB is 6478.
Eminence is a LR class yacht. She flies the flag of the Cayman Islands.

The Greek peninsula is at the far south east of Europe is made up of the mainland (Attica, Peloponnese, Central Greece, Thessaly, Epirus, Macedonia and Thrace) and the islands in the Aegean and Ionian Seas. The area has a population of about 10 million.
Athens , the capital and largest city of Greece: The name of Greece’s capital derives from the name of the Goddess of wisdom and intelligence, Athena. This unique city is where democracy first saw the light of day, and where the Parthenon, the gem of architecture, was built.
Yacht charter bases in Greece – Greek islands:
Greece has an extremely large number of islands – 6,000-odd islands and islets scattered in the Aegean and Ionian Seas, of which only 227 islands are inhabited. Most of the islands are found in the Aegean Sea and are divided into many groups:
Sporades Islands: Pine-clad, picturesque, and hilly islands with some of Greece’s most beautiful beaches — Alonnisos , Skiathos , Skopelos , and Skyros .
Dodecanese Islands ( Yacht Charter in Dodecanese, Greece ) – This group of islands has some of the most cosmopolitan and tranquil of the Greek Islands – 15 larger and about 150 smaller Greek islands — Astypalaia , Agathonisi , Alimia, Arkoi, Chalki, Farmakonisi, Gyali, Kalymnos , Karpathos , Kasos , Kastellorizo , Kinaros, Kos , Lipsi , Leipsoi, Leros , Levitha, Marathos, Nisyros , Nimos , Patmos , Pserimos , Rhodes , Symi , Saria, Strongyli, Syrna, Telendos , and Tilos .
Cyclades Islands (Yacht Charter in Cyclades, Greece), situated in the heart of Aegean Sea, Cyclades is one of the most popular yacht charter destination in Greece.
This group of islands is made up of 56 islands of various sizes, with the most important being Amorgos, Anafi, Andros, Antiparos, Delos, Ios, Kea, Kimolos, Kythnos, Milos, Mykonos, Naxos, Paros, Santorini, Serifos, Sikinos, Sifnos, Syros, Tinos, Folegandros, as well as the “Minor Cyclades” comprising Donousa, Irakleia, Koufonisia and Schinousa.
Saronic Islands also known as Gulf of Aegina (Yacht Charter in Saronic Gulf, Greece), easily accessible from Athens or Poros, excellent for bareboat yacht charters or flotillas alike.
This area is also ideal for beginners with steady predictable afternoon breezes – the islands of Aegina/Aegena, Salamina/Salamis, Poros, Patroklos, Fleves, Angistri, Methana, Spetses, and Hydra.
Ionian Islands ( Yacht Charter in Ionian, Greece ) – The Ionian Sea is an ideal yacht charter destination and somewhat more peaceful than the Aegean.
The lush green beauty of the Ionian Islands offer gentle sailing from bases in Corfu and Lefkas makes this a family friendly yacht charter area in Greece – lying just off the West coast of Greece, Ionian islands resemble a necklace, and include Paxos and Antipaxos, Corfu, Levkas, Kefalonia, Ithaca and Zakinthos.
Evia (Yacht Charter in Evia, Greece) – The prefecture of Evia (which also includes the island of Skiros), is next to the prefecture of Viotia on the east and on the south touches the Aegean Sea, on the north and northwest to the Pagasitiko and Maliako Gulf, while on the west and southwest with the north and south Evian Gulf.
The Northeastern Aegean Islands (Yacht Charter in Northeastern Aegean, Greece) – Agios Efstratios, Thasos, Ikaria, Lesbos, Limnos, Inouses, Samos, Samothrace, Chios, Psara.
Crete – an authentic Greek Island with a metropolitan twist: Yacht charter in Crete is a wonderful experience, offering the ultimate escape. Located at the southernmost tip of Greece, Crete is the largest island of Greece and divided in to 4 prefectures.
From west to east: Chania, Rethymno, Heraklion and Lasithi.
